Q: Is 32,034,232 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 32,034,232 is not a prime number.

Why is 32,034,232 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 32034232 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 8 4,004,279 8,008,558 16,017,116 and 32,034,232, with no remainder.

Since 32,034,232 cannot be divided by just 1 and 32,034,232, it is not a prime number.
